It's called Cyanobacteria so it's technically not an algae. It's quite common. I'm freshwater they say increasing nitrates (not recommended in saltwater), lowering dissolved organics, lowering light and increasing flow to the areas gets rid of it.

I have been battling this for months in my freshwater tank and the only one of those from above that was the most effective was increasing water flow to the areas.
